Long-standing, highly respected Republicans endorsing Democrat Kamala Harris for president are not necessarily aligning with her views. Their endorsements aim to protect their party’s future. It’s not about policy agreement or a desire for her presidency; it’s a strategic move, based on the belief her presidency would be less harmful to the nation and the Republican Party than a return by Donald Trump, which they fear could lead to a dictatorship. (Just read “Project 2025,†the policy plan put together by hundreds of Trump’s former staffers and supporters.) They anticipate a chance to reclaim control in 2028, provided democracy prevails, allowing them time to rebuild post-Trump.
I wonder if there are enough Republicans left with the dignity, intelligence and integrity to form a real conservative party to run against the one that is controlled by a criminal who has no actual commitment to any ideals other than his own benefit. I really hope so. If we don’t have a genuine conservative party, I don’t see what will keep the country from going off the rails to the left.
